U.S. #5570

2021 55¢ Espresso Drinks – Espresso


Value:  55¢ 1-ounce First-class rate (Forever)

Issue Date:  April 9, 2021

First Day City:  Seattle, WA

Type of Stamp:  Commemorative

Printed by:  Ashton Potter (USA) Ltd.

Printing Method:  Offset

Format:  Double-sided booklet of 20

Self-Adhesive

Quantity Printed:  200,000,000

  Espresso and espresso drinks have become some of the most popular types of coffee in the world.  Many people think espresso is a special type of coffee bean, but it is actually the name for the method of brewing the drink.

While espresso is the most common way to make coffee in much of Europe, the drink originated in Italy.  In fact, in Italian espresso simply translates to expressed.  This speaks to the way the coffee is extracted from the beans – with boiling water forced through a fine grind under high pressure.  The method creates a rich, thick coffee with a high concentration of dissolved solids.  It also has what is known as a crema on top.  This is the name for the creamy foam created by the brewing process (made up of natural oils from the coffee beans).

Espresso drinkers are very serious about their coffee.  They have certain views on how an espresso should be brewed to achieve the best taste.  Baristas usually go through special training to learn how to properly brew espresso and make the many other drinks it is used in.  Some of these drinks include caffè latte, cappuccino, caffè macchiato, caffè mocha, flat white, and Americano.
